Regulatory news is one of the most powerful drivers of the btc price. When governments introduce favorable regulations, such as legalizing Bitcoin or allowing copyright ETFs, the market often reacts positively, resulting in price surges. On the other hand, crackdowns, bans, or unclear legal frameworks can spark fear and uncertainty, causing investors to sell and driving prices down. For example, when China banned copyright mining and trading, BTC price dropped sharply. Similarly, when countries like El Salvador adopted Bitcoin as legal tender, it fueled bullish sentiment. Regulatory clarity encourages institutional investors to enter the market, which often leads to increased stability and price growth. Since regulation varies by region and is constantly evolving, it’s essential to stay informed.
